diff mbox series

[2/2] ARM: dts: omap3/omap35 Torpedo and SOM-LV: Unify and shrink SPL dtb

Message ID 20200112125210.31894-2-aford173@gmail.com
State Accepted
Commit e36c70e86b140ad9c7ace528401021d21c9e2bea
Headers show
Series [1/2] configs: omap3/35_logic and omap3/35_logic_somlv: Reduce SPL size | expand

Commit Message

Adam Ford Jan. 12, 2020, 12:52 p.m. UTC
None of these boards boot, but the solution appears to be the same.
All the boards have SPL that is too large.  With a few defconfig
options removed, these corresponding options can be removed from
their respective SPL dtb files.

This patch unifies the DM37/OMAP35 boards' -u-boot.dtsi files
to remove gpio's, i2c, bandgap, thermal zones, unneeded uarts, and
unneeded MMC nodes.

Signed-off-by: Adam Ford <aford173 at gmail.com>
diff mbox series

Patch

diff --git a/arch/arm/dts/logicpd-som-lv-35xx-devkit-u-boot.dtsi b/arch/arm/dts/logicpd-som-lv-35xx-devkit-u-boot.dtsi
index 1abd9a3887..173b492cd9 100644
--- a/arch/arm/dts/logicpd-som-lv-35xx-devkit-u-boot.dtsi
+++ b/arch/arm/dts/logicpd-som-lv-35xx-devkit-u-boot.dtsi
@@ -17,16 +17,44 @@ 
 	};
 };
 
+&gpio1 {
+	/delete-property/ u-boot,dm-spl;
+};
+
+&gpio2 {
+	/delete-property/ u-boot,dm-spl;
+};
+
+&gpio3 {
+	/delete-property/ u-boot,dm-spl;
+};
+
+&gpio4 {
+	/delete-property/ u-boot,dm-spl;
+};
+
+&gpio5 {
+	/delete-property/ u-boot,dm-spl;
+};
+
+&gpio6 {
+	/delete-property/ u-boot,dm-spl;
+};
+
 &i2c1 {
 	clock-frequency = <400000>;
+	/delete-property/ u-boot,dm-spl;
 };
 
 &i2c2 {
 	clock-frequency = <400000>;
+	/delete-property/ u-boot,dm-spl;
 };
 
+/delete-node/ &bandgap;
 /delete-node/ &uart2;
 /delete-node/ &uart3;
 /delete-node/ &mmc2;
 /delete-node/ &mmc3;
+/delete-node/ &thermal_zones;
 
diff --git a/arch/arm/dts/logicpd-som-lv-37xx-devkit-u-boot.dtsi b/arch/arm/dts/logicpd-som-lv-37xx-devkit-u-boot.dtsi
index e5d9e4f1b1..173b492cd9 100644
--- a/arch/arm/dts/logicpd-som-lv-37xx-devkit-u-boot.dtsi
+++ b/arch/arm/dts/logicpd-som-lv-37xx-devkit-u-boot.dtsi
@@ -29,6 +29,10 @@ 
 	/delete-property/ u-boot,dm-spl;
 };
 
+&gpio4 {
+	/delete-property/ u-boot,dm-spl;
+};
+
 &gpio5 {
 	/delete-property/ u-boot,dm-spl;
 };
@@ -39,14 +43,18 @@ 
 
 &i2c1 {
 	clock-frequency = <400000>;
+	/delete-property/ u-boot,dm-spl;
 };
 
 &i2c2 {
 	clock-frequency = <400000>;
+	/delete-property/ u-boot,dm-spl;
 };
 
+/delete-node/ &bandgap;
 /delete-node/ &uart2;
 /delete-node/ &uart3;
 /delete-node/ &mmc2;
 /delete-node/ &mmc3;
+/delete-node/ &thermal_zones;
 
diff --git a/arch/arm/dts/logicpd-torpedo-35xx-devkit-u-boot.dtsi b/arch/arm/dts/logicpd-torpedo-35xx-devkit-u-boot.dtsi
index 1635e42b55..581247def0 100644
--- a/arch/arm/dts/logicpd-torpedo-35xx-devkit-u-boot.dtsi
+++ b/arch/arm/dts/logicpd-torpedo-35xx-devkit-u-boot.dtsi
@@ -7,21 +7,53 @@ 
 #include "omap3-u-boot.dtsi"
 
 / {
+	chosen {
+		stdout-path = &uart1;
+	};
+
 	aliases {
 		/delete-property/ serial1;
 		/delete-property/ serial2;
 	};
 };
 
+&gpio1 {
+	/delete-property/ u-boot,dm-spl;
+};
+
+&gpio2 {
+	/delete-property/ u-boot,dm-spl;
+};
+
+&gpio3 {
+	/delete-property/ u-boot,dm-spl;
+};
+
+&gpio4 {
+	/delete-property/ u-boot,dm-spl;
+};
+
+&gpio5 {
+	/delete-property/ u-boot,dm-spl;
+};
+
+&gpio6 {
+	/delete-property/ u-boot,dm-spl;
+};
+
 &i2c1 {
 	clock-frequency = <400000>;
+	/delete-property/ u-boot,dm-spl;
 };
 
 &i2c2 {
 	clock-frequency = <400000>;
+	/delete-property/ u-boot,dm-spl;
 };
 
+/delete-node/ &bandgap;
 /delete-node/ &uart2;
 /delete-node/ &uart3;
 /delete-node/ &mmc2;
 /delete-node/ &mmc3;
+/delete-node/ &thermal_zones;
diff --git a/arch/arm/dts/logicpd-torpedo-37xx-devkit-u-boot.dtsi b/arch/arm/dts/logicpd-torpedo-37xx-devkit-u-boot.dtsi
index 76f74326ae..9b709c147c 100644
--- a/arch/arm/dts/logicpd-torpedo-37xx-devkit-u-boot.dtsi
+++ b/arch/arm/dts/logicpd-torpedo-37xx-devkit-u-boot.dtsi
@@ -15,6 +15,7 @@ 
 
 &i2c1 {
 	clock-frequency = <400000>;
+	/delete-property/ u-boot,dm-spl;
 };
 
 &i2c2 {
@@ -33,6 +34,10 @@ 
 	/delete-property/ u-boot,dm-spl;
 };
 
+&gpio4 {
+	/delete-property/ u-boot,dm-spl;
+};
+
 &gpio5 {
 	/delete-property/ u-boot,dm-spl;
 };
@@ -41,8 +46,9 @@ 
 	/delete-property/ u-boot,dm-spl;
 };
 
+/delete-node/ &bandgap;
 /delete-node/ &uart2;
 /delete-node/ &uart3;
 /delete-node/ &mmc2;
 /delete-node/ &mmc3;
-
+/delete-node/ &thermal_zones;